Taty! You are simply the best and awesome awesome video💥💥💥! Loved seeing your sister at the tailend of the video too. I am a huge fan of her's as well. The market was thriving and I was so glad you let the market women tell their stories in relation to inflation and how it has impacted purchases. It will serve government officials well to listen to them. They are the pulse of the people. Just their words and smarts, is super impactful and provides a glimpse to how Ghana moves from an economic and social aspect. Furthermore, the stalls that have been built are not practical in the least and the market women are right, in that their #1 goal is to be closer to the customer and demand. The location and structure of the stalls will hamper their sales and that should have been considered before building. And finally, market prices are cheaper in Sunyani than other large cities because of the proximity of farms but no one is immune from the inflation that is influenced and controlled by government policies. Again I deeply loved this video because it touched on the people and the impact of inflation on lives. Fantastic job! Keep the content coming, for you are a genius!
